I'm not an expert on this matter but learnt from one who is that you should try to avoid installation from;
· KB3035583
· KB3021917
· KB2952664
In case of installation of updates always look if one of these KB-files is present.
uncheck the file
right mouse on the blue bar choose hide update
this way the update this time will not be part of the action.
But!!!!! it will at any time come back so look every time you install updates. Mickey Mouse will try over and over again.

Thanks for all the excellent responses to my original post. I have learned a lot about Windows 10 and the upgrade process just by reading everyones responses. I have now downloaded the latest drivers for my TripLite Prolific based USB to RS232 adapter and the Windows 10 drivers for the Orion SSAG. I plan to install the latest drivers on my Windows 7 Pro system and then allow Microsoft to update my observatory computer to Windows 10.
Is there anything I need to do before I upgrade to insure that I can fall back to Windows 7 Pro in the event that I encounter a significant issue with Windows 10?
